Niseko

The World's Finest Powder Snow Capital

Overview

Niseko is globally renowned as the ultimate winter wonderland, famous for its light, dry powder snow ('Japow') dumped consistently by cold Siberian winds. Nestled around the majestic Mount Yotei, Niseko consists of several interconnected resorts offering premier skiing, snowboarding, luxury chalets, and bubbling natural onsens to unwind in after a day on the slopes.

Best Time to Visit

Winter (Peak Powder)December - February

Unrivaled powder snow conditions. Perfect for skiing and snowboarding, though booking far in advance is essential.

Spring (Spring Skiing)March - May

Longer daylight hours, milder temperatures, and pleasant spring skiing with fewer crowds.

Summer (Outdoor Adventure)June - August

Green valleys, hiking, golfing, and white-water rafting under comfortable summer temperatures.

Autumn (Foliage)September - November

Spectacular fall colors around Mount Yotei and scenic drives through the mountain passes.

Transit Guide

Recommended Transit Modes
  • JR Hakodate Line (to Kutchan Station)
  • Niseko Resort Buses
  • Chuo Bus (from Sapporo/New Chitose)
Locals' Tip

Take the ski bus directly from Sapporo or New Chitose Airport for the easiest access. Within Niseko, the resort shuttle connects all major bases.
